- Abstract
- This report is a description of the scoping quantification study which selected the external events to be included in the Level III PRA of the LaSalle County Nuclear Generating Station Unit 2. The study was performed by NTS/Structural Mechanics Associates (SMA) for Sandia National Laboratories as part of the Level I analysis being performed by the Risk Methods Integration and Evaluation Program (RMIEP). The methodology used is described in detail in a companion report, NUREG/CR-4839. In this report, we describe the process for selecting the external events, the screening analysis, and the detailed bounding calculations for those events not eliminatedin the screening analysis. As a result of this analysis, it was concluded that only internal flooding, internal fire, and seismic events were potentially significant at LaSalle. Detailed analyses were performed for each of these and are reports in NUREG/CR-4832, Volumes 10, 9, and 8, respectively.
